
Here we will show you step-by-step how to simplify the square root of 3105. The square root of 3105 can be written as follows:
√ | 3105 |
The √ symbol is called the radical sign. To simplify the square root of 3105 means to get the simplest radical form of √3105.
Step 1: List Factors
List the factors of 3105 like so:
1, 3, 5, 9, 15, 23, 27, 45, 69, 115, 135, 207, 345, 621, 1035, 3105
Step 2: Find Perfect Squares
Identify the perfect squares* from the list of factors above:
1, 9
Step 3: Divide
Divide 3105 by the largest perfect square you found in the previous step:
3105 / 9 = 345
Step 4: Calculate
Calculate the square root of the largest perfect square:
√9 = 3
Step 5: Get Answer
Put Steps 3 and 4 together to get the square root of 3105 in its simplest form:
3 | √ | 345 |
